2025 Pryce Gregoire Breaks Down College Recruitment

With a strong spring with the Davis Brothers Elite, Pryce Gregoire has continued to be one of the most sought-after division two recruits in Wisconsin’s 2025 class. With this, the 6’6” wing recently picked up another scholarship offer for himself. In his junior season he averaged 10.4 points per game for De Pere High School who went 26-2. 

The newest offer for the rising senior came from Concordia St. Paul. He also holds offers from Michigan Tech, Northern Michigan, and Winona State. “Something that stood out to me was the unique style of offense they have and how they see me playing a big role within it,” Gregoire said about the newest school to offer him. 

As well this spring, Gregoire has started to appear on the radar of some division one programs. Amongst the schools starting to recruit the wing include Air Force, Nebraska Omaha, North Dakota State, and South Dakota.

More recently, Gregoire just went to the elite camps of both South Dakota and then North Dakota State’s Up next for him is a visit to Minnesota State Moorhead. Following the grassroots season in July, he is looking to take additional visits and “have a better idea of who is really wanting me” before making his college decision.
